The role

The Apprenticeship Experience Manager is a management role responsible for the operational management, quality assurance, and regulatory compliance of NU London's degree apprenticeship programmes within the Success Manager Team. Reporting to the Director of Business and Partnership Development & Apprenticeships, this post holder provides direct line management to the Success Manager team and holds accountability for programme compliance, learner success outcomes, and continuous quality improvement across the full apprenticeship portfolio. This is a role that requires an experienced, credible manager who can operate with both managerial oversight and operational rigour. The post holder must bring demonstrable management experience, a strong understanding of the apprenticeship regulatory landscape (DWP/ESFA, Ofsted, OfS), and the confidence to make decisions, manage risk, escape appropriately, and drive a culture of quality and accountability within their team. The successful candidate will be expected to establish and embed structured management practices from day one - including regular quality audits, clear performance frameworks, escalation protocols, and data-led oversight of apprentice and employer engagement.

Duties and Responsibilities

Line Management and Team Leadership The post holder holds full line management responsibility for the Success Manager team and is accountable for team performance, professional development, conduct, and wellbeing. Provide structured, consistent line management to all direct reports including regular one-to-ones, annual appraisals, mid-year reviews, and probation processes in line with NU London's HR policy. Set clear individual and team performance expectations, using KPIs, targets, and quality standards as the basis for objective-setting and performance review. Manage underperformance promptly and constructively, using NU London's performance management framework and seeking HR guidance where required; escalate to the Director where formal processes are warranted. Identify and address individual and team development needs, commissioning (with Director approval) or facilitating training and CPD aligned to both operational requirements and personal growth. Foster a high-performance team culture underpinned by accountability, collaboration, and continuous improvement - where quality is a shared value, not a compliance function. Manage team workload and resource allocation, including absence cover, caseload distribution, and contingency for periods of transition or high demand. Maintain and regularly review a Workload Allocation Model (WAM) for the SM team, ensuring caseloads are fairly distributed, EPA and break-in-learning weighting is accounted for, and capacity is proactively managed ahead of intake and completion peaks. Lead team meetings, briefings, and away days with a structured agenda and clear outcomes; ensure team communication is regular, transparent, and two-way. Act as a visible, credible manager who models the professional standards expected of the team and provides a clear point of escalation within the directorate. Quality Assurance and Compliance The post holder is the operational lead for quality and compliance within the Success Manager function, ensuring all apprenticeship delivery activity meets regulatory requirements and NU London's internal quality standards. Design, implement, and maintain a structured quality assurance framework for all Success Manager outputs, including tripartite reviews, LSP reviews, employer reports, gateway preparation, and records management. Conduct regular, scheduled quality audits of SM work - at minimum monthly - providing written feedback, identifying patterns and systemic gaps, and escalating material compliance risks to the Director and Head of Operations and Quality Lead.
